  • Dropbox alternative now that external drive storage is unavailable
    Ultimately the problem is with the official apps of cloud storage providers. Apple is forcing them to use File Provider APIs but that doesn't apply to 3rd party apps. In this case, since you're on mac, there is a fantastic 3rd party Dropbox client called Maestral which allows you to use any location for your Dropbox folder. Source: over 1 year ago
